STERLING PAYMENTS
NEW ZEALAND INTEREST FURTHER PRESS REFERENCES (Received August 3. 6.15 p.m.) LONDON, Aug. 3 The Daily Telegraph welcomes the Otago Harbour Board's decision to pay the interest on its debentures in full. It says'this naturally lias aroused the hope that the Auckland Transport Board will pay the interest on the tramway loan in sterling and make adjustments for the July 1 payments. Whatever may be the legality of the contention that tlje tramway loan rean internal issue, in spite of Rales in London, says the paper, there is a strong moral obligation to continue the payments in sterling, as Mr. Forbes recently admitted. The Financial News says Otago quotion3 have been reinstated on the official list of the London Stock Exchange, also the Auckland Harbour Board and Dunedin City issues, on assurances that interest payments will bp made in full..
